Default Cryostasis Gameplay Performance and IQ

Cryostasis is a first-person action game set in the Arctic Circle during the early 1980s aboard a Russian nuclear ice-breaker ship, The North Wind. The player-hero, Alexander Nesterov, is a meteorologist, sent via a sled-dog team to investigate what happened aboard the ship.

Alexander has only a few basic melee weapons and some frozen Russian firearms with which to defend himself from the undead crew. Unfortunately for Alexander, they have unfortunately undergone a series of bizarre mutations in the extremely cold and radioactive environment of the derelict vessel.

Cryostasis is a story-driven single-player game without a multiplayer component. The story is somewhat character-driven, but only to the extent that you are meant to recognize some of the key characters, but not necessarily empathize with them. Some of the more interesting tasks which Alexander must undertake involve stepping into the memories of the trapped crew-members, in an attempt to free their souls from their frozen tombs in a process called "Mental Echo." Doing so will render obstacles passable, and progress in Cryostasis is essentially impossible without completing these memory sequences. Luckily, the player gets as many chances as it takes to get it right.
